PEOPLE v. LUGO


179 A.D.2d 565 (1992)

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. Victor Lugo,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

January 28, 1992


Evidence at trial was that defendant and two companions robbed the victim at gunpoint of his wallet and camera, as he attempted to leave a Manhattan subway station in the early morning of July 11, 1989. As the robbers ran from the station, they were observed by police on duty in the area, who noted that they ran into the Port Authority Terminal.
